创建多个数据文件和多个日志文件
use master
GO
create database book
on primaty --主文件组
(
name=‘book_data’, --主文件逻辑文件名
filename=‘D:\acdd\book_data.mdf’ --主文件物理文件名 目录的位置
size=5mb, --主文件的初始大小
maxsize=100mb, --主文件的增长的最大值
), --第一个文件组结束
filegroup fg --第二个文件组
(
name=‘book2_data’, --辅助逻辑文件名
filename=‘D:\acdd\book_data.ndf’ --辅助文件物理文件名 目录的位置
size=5mb, --辅助文件的初始大小
filegrowth=0 --辅助文件为启用自动增长
)
log on --日志文件不属于任何文件组
(
name=‘book_log’, --日志文件逻辑文件名
filename=‘D:\adcc\book_log.ldf’, --日志文件物理文件名
size=5mb, --日志文件初始大小
filegrowth=0 --未启用自动增长
)
--日志2具体描述
(
name=‘book_log1’, --日志文件逻辑文件名
filename=‘D:\adcc\book_log1.ldf’, --日志文件物理文件名
size=5mb, --日志文件初始大小
filegrowth=0 --为启用自动增长
)
使用T-SQL语句创建数据库3
像现有的数据库中添加文件组和数据文件
使用sql语句添加文件组合数文件
use book
--添加文件组fg1
alter database book add filegroup fg1
go
--为新建的文件组fg1添加数据文件
alter database book add file
(
neme=‘fg1_book-data’,
filename=‘D:\prinssd\fg1_book-data.ndf’,
size=5mb,
filegrowth=10%
) to filegroup fg1
GO
--将fg1文件组设为默认文件组
alter database book
…….